The Hidden Cost Trap: Comparing Cheap Rates vs. Total Value
Don’t be fooled by the rock-bottom headline prices you see on global comparison websites. When you’re hunting for a low cost car rental Pattaya, the sticker price is often just the beginning of the story. Many agencies strip away essential protections to make their daily rates look more attractive. If you book a car for $17 USD a day but find out at the counter that insurance is an extra $10 USD, your “deal” has vanished. I’ve seen far too many travelers get caught out by these tactics. A true budget hire isn’t just about the lowest number; it’s about the total cost of the rental from the moment you pick up the keys until you get your deposit back.
Fuel policies are another common area for hidden fees. The most transparent option is “Full-to-Full,” where you receive the car with a full tank and return it the same way. This ensures you only pay for the petrol you actually use. Be cautious of “pre-paid” fuel offers. These usually require you to pay for a full tank at the agency’s set price and return the car empty. You’ll almost never use every drop, meaning you’re essentially gifting the rental company free fuel. Stick to “Full-to-Full” or “Same-to-Same” to keep your costs predictable and fair.
Understanding Insurance Tiers
In Thailand, the insurance landscape can be confusing for first-timers. Every vehicle must have Compulsory Third Party Liability (CTPL), but this provides very limited coverage. For a safe low cost car rental Pattaya, you need First-Class insurance. This tier covers a much broader range of incidents, including damage to the rental vehicle and theft. Most standard rentals come with a Collision Damage Waiver (CDW), but this often carries a significant excess. As of August 2026, industry data shows these deductibles typically range from 5,000 to 30,000 THB depending on the vehicle class.
Skipping comprehensive coverage is the most expensive mistake you can make. A minor scrape in a busy parking lot can cost more than your entire rental fee if your excess is high. Deposit and Payment Transparency
The security deposit is a major pain point for many renters. A fair deposit for a budget-friendly sedan or truck in 2026 usually sits around 5,000 THB. While big international brands often insist on a credit card hold, many local independent agencies are happy to accept cash. This is a massive advantage if you don’t want to tie up your credit limit while on holiday. Just make sure you get a signed receipt for any cash handed over.
To guarantee your deposit is returned in full, you must document the vehicle’s condition before you leave the lot. Don’t just rely on the agency’s checklist. Take a high-quality video of the entire car, focusing on the bumpers, wheels, and glass. It only takes two minutes, but it’s your best defense against being blamed for pre-existing damage. When you return the car, this visual evidence makes the checkout process fast and friction-free.

Strategic Booking: How to Secure the Best Price Car Rental in 2026
Timing your booking is the secret weapon of the savvy traveler. If you’re visiting during the high season between November and February, you should lock in your vehicle at least four weeks in advance. During the quieter months, you can often find a great deal on a low cost car rental Pattaya with just a few days’ notice. By planning ahead, you avoid the “last car available” premium that many corporate agencies charge when demand spikes. I’ve seen prices double for last-minute walk-ins during the New Year period, so don’t leave your transportation to chance.
We always recommend looking at the duration of your stay to maximize your value. While daily rates are fine for a weekend getaway, they aren’t efficient for long-term visitors. If you’re staying for more than a week, always ask for a weekly rate. For those staying a month or longer, the savings become even more dramatic. When you compare the cost of a car rental vs taxi Pattaya for an extended trip, the self-drive option wins on both price and convenience every time. You gain the freedom to explore at your own pace without the constant haggle over fare prices.

Required Documentation Checklist
You need to have your paperwork in order before you arrive at our counter to ensure a smooth pickup. A valid passport and a current visa or entry stamp are non-negotiable for foreign renters. Most importantly, you need the right license to stay legal on Thai roads. In 2026, you must carry a valid International Driving Permit alongside your original home country license to ensure your insurance remains valid and to comply with Royal Thai Police inspections. Without these documents, even the best deal won’t get you on the road safely. Don’t risk a fine or a voided policy because of a missing piece of paper.
